RODES LLORET, F.. Sternal foramen vs orifice of a gunshot wound. Cuad. med. forense [online]. 2004, n.35, pp.71-74. ISSN 1988-611X.

Sternal foramen is a congenital defect of sternal ossification. The importance of studying this, in the area of Forensic anthropology, lies in the possibility of its confusion with the orifice of a gunshot wound. We present an exceptional example where a case of sternal foramen and the orifice of a gunshot wound coexist. The photographs illustrate the different characteristics of both orifices.
